titleOfInvention | Visor, dimmer system for mobile, visor control method, visor control program, mobile |
abstract | An object of the present invention is to transmit various image information to a passenger without unnecessarily blocking the visibility of the passenger. A light control system (41) for a moving object is divided into a plurality of segments (SG1 to SG12), and a light control film (1) that changes the transmittance for each of the segments (SG1 to SG12). A drive control unit 48 is provided in a vehicle in which a visor 22 having an image display panel 31 is disposed, and individually changes the transmittance of each of the segments SG1 to SG12 of the light control film 1, And a display control unit 49 that displays an image.
